Patents by Inventor John C. Adler
John C. Adler has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 7660238Abstract: A method for a communications network with a protect channel transmitting protect channel data and working channel transmitting working channel data includes transmitting the working channel data via the protect channel upon a disruption in the working channel, and restoring the transmitting of protect channel data, wherein the restoring includes applying a mesh restoration protocol to the communications network to restore the transmittal of the protect channel data. The restoring includes finding one or more alternate channels to transmit the protect channel data, the one or more alternate channels including connected working and protect channels.Type: GrantFiled: October 31, 2006Date of Patent: February 9, 2010Assignee: Cisco Technology, Inc.Inventor: John C. Adler
-
Patent number: 7633949Abstract: A method of providing network services is described. The network includes a number of nodes, each one of which is coupled to at least one other of the nodes by at least one of a number of optical links. The network is preferably capable of supporting a number of virtual circuits. The method begins with the receiving of a request for a virtual circuit between a first node and a second node of the network. Preferably, the request specifies a quality of service of the virtual circuit. Next, the availability of network resources for supporting a virtual circuit at the requested quality of service is determined. Assuming sufficient network resources are available for support of the virtual circuit, the request is then serviced by provisioning (and maintaining) the requested virtual circuit. Servicing the request preferably includes actions such as provisioning, maintaining, and restoring the virtual circuit, using the requested parameters.Type: GrantFiled: April 21, 2005Date of Patent: December 15, 2009Assignee: Cisco Technology, Inc.Inventors: H. Michael Zadikian, Steven E. Plote, John C. Adler, David P. Autry, Ali Najib Saleh
-
Publication number: 20080285440Abstract: A method for a communications network with a protect channel transmitting protect channel data and working channel transmitting working channel data includes transmitting the working channel data via the protect channel upon a disruption in the working channel, and restoring the transmitting of protect channel data, wherein the restoring includes applying a mesh restoration protocol to the communications network to restore the transmittal of the protect channel data. The restoring includes finding one or more alternate channels to transmit the protect channel data, the one or more alternate channels including connected working and protect channels.Type: ApplicationFiled: October 31, 2006Publication date: November 20, 2008Inventor: John C. Adler
-
Patent number: 7293090Abstract: A method of managing a communications system is disclosed. The method begins with the creation of a resource control block corresponding to a resource of the communications system. The communications system includes, for example, a processor and a resource coupled to the processor. The resource control block maintains information regarding the resource. The method also provides for the maintenance of the resource control block. The processor is configured to maintain the resource control block, and the resource control block is maintained by the processor in response to communications (e.g., a keep-alive message) between the processor and the resource. This embodiment can also include the creation of a processor resource control block corresponding to the processor that is created by the controller in response to a power-up message from the resource. The resource can be, for example, a hardware component of the communications system.Type: GrantFiled: November 15, 2000Date of Patent: November 6, 2007Assignee: Cisco Technology, Inc.Inventors: Ali Najib Saleh, H. Michael Zadikian, John C. Adler, Zareh Baghdasarian, Vahid Parsi
-
Patent number: 7170852Abstract: A method for a communications network with a protect channel transmitting protect channel data and working channel transmitting working channel data includes transmitting the working channel data via the protect channel upon a disruption in the working channel, and restoring the transmitting of protect channel data, wherein the restoring includes applying a mesh restoration protocol to the communications network to restore the transmittal of the protect channel data. The restoring includes finding one or more alternate channels to transmit the protect channel data, the one or more alternate channels including connected working and protect channels.Type: GrantFiled: September 29, 2000Date of Patent: January 30, 2007Assignee: Cisco Technology, Inc.Inventor: John C. Adler
-
Patent number: 7068663Abstract: An apparatus, method and computer program product for a data communications system includes transmitting data in a transport overhead field to at least one network element, the data providing a source identifier and a destination identifier, and using the data in the transport overhead field to provide end-to-end service. One embodiment includes applying a routing protocol to read the source identifier and the destination identifier to provide routing, provisioning and restoration of functions. The transport overhead field is a J1 field in a SONET communication packet according to an embodiment. The J1 field includes the source identifier and the destination identifier and provides data for the end-to-end, or path-level services. Further, the J1 field, according to an embodiment, includes additional data such as one or more of transport identification data (TID), Internet Protocol (IP) addresses, Common Language Location Information (CLLI) data, and requests for bandwidth.Type: GrantFiled: January 23, 2001Date of Patent: June 27, 2006Assignee: Cisco Technology, Inc.Inventor: John C. Adler
-
Patent number: 6912221Abstract: A method of providing network services is described. The network includes a number of nodes, each one of which is coupled to at least one other of the nodes by at least one of a number of optical links. The network is preferably capable of supporting a number of virtual circuits. The method begins with the receiving of a request for a virtual circuit between a first node and a second node of the network. Preferably, the request specifies a quality of service of the virtual circuit. Next, the availability of network resources for supporting a virtual circuit at the requested quality of service is determined. Assuming sufficient network resources are available for support of the virtual circuit, the request is then serviced by provisioning (and maintaining) the requested virtual circuit. Servicing the request preferably includes actions such as provisioning, maintaining, and restoring the virtual circuit, using the requested parameters.Type: GrantFiled: January 4, 2000Date of Patent: June 28, 2005Assignee: Cisco Technology, Inc.Inventors: H. Michael Zadikian, Steven E. Plote, John C. Adler, David P. Autry, Ali Najib Saleh